The Los Angeles Chargers have reportedly reached an agreement on a contract extension with left tackle Rashawn Slater. 

The 26-year-old is reportedly set to sign a four-year, $114 million contract extension that includes a record $92 million guaranteed, according to Adam Schefter. 

The deal is set to make Slater the highest-paid offensive lineman in NFL history.

The Chargers and Slater's representatives, CAA Football, have reportedly been hammering out the deal for weeks. 

Slater was set to enter the final year on his current contract but is now tied to Los Angeles until 2029. 

Selected by the Chargers with the 13th overall pick in 2021, Slater has already earned two Pro-Bowl nods over his four-year NFL career.

He was limited to three games in 2022 because of a ruptured biceps, but has otherwise been a permanent fixture on the Bolts' offensive line. 

'Rashawn is such a great teammate, great locker room guy,' quarterback Justin Herbert said of the team captain last season. 'He's competitive, very smart, very intelligent.'
